Please help with this op note on AV Fistula's

I am new at coding AV fistula's and here is some key points of the op note.

Preop Diagnosis:
1. Stenosis and occlusion of right radiocephalic arteriovenous fistula.
2. End-stage renal disease.

Postop Diagnosis:
1. Stenosis and occlusion of right radiocephalic arteriovenous fistula.
2. End-stage renal disease.


Operation: Revision right radiocephalic arteriovenous fistula with reveresed interposition sapheous vein graft harvested from right thigh.

Operative report:

The patients right arm was prepared and draped in usual sterile fashion as was the thigh. A longitudinal incision was made overlying the cephalic vein at the wrist. Multiple small side branches emanating from this were ligated with 3-0 silk ties. The cephalic vein was mobilized at the antecubital fossa through a longitudinal incision as well. It was encircled with vessel loops. Sapheous vein was harvested from the right thigh from saphenofemoral junction to the proximal third of the thigh, and the diameter of the saphenous vein here was 6 mm. The interval segment was harvested between 2-0 silk ties. It was distended with hepariinized saline. It was placed in reverse fashion and sewn end - to- end to the cephalic vein at the wrist with a spatulated anastomosis using 6-0 polypropylene running suture. It was then tunneled subcutaneously to the cephalic vein at the antecubital fossa where it was sewn end to end with a spatulated anastomosis using 6-0 polypropylene running suture. Excellent thrill within the fistula at completion.

The doctor coded 36832. Do you also code the saphenous vein graft harvest?
